The Traditions Of Southern Baby Names
Southerners are most certainly known for their deep-rooted traditions. These traditions avail themselves in all areas of southern life, including their names. When it comes to baby names, the southern parent is likely to go either very traditional or quite contemporary. It’s fun to discover the roots of these southern baby name traditions to give us all a better understanding of their meanings.
Since the southern states were settled, people have been proud of their heritage and ancestry. When it comes to names, it’s easy to see these traditions being carried on for generations. One of the most common southern traditions is passing down names through generations.

Ten Tips For New Mothers
It’s a wonderful thing, being a new mum however it can often be a very difficult time as you try to adapt to this new important role without having any experience.
The key to being a stress free mum is to relax and to try to get your baby into a routine as quickly as possible. A good routine is imperative for both mum and baby so that you can plan your day while your baby feels secure.
If you can plan the day and adopt a routine then you should be able to fit in some chilling time while the baby sleeps. At the start it’s quite difficult to do this as there’s so much to do but thats why planning is the key. Without a plan you won’t get 5 mins rest which is not good for you nor the baby.

Which Baby Blankets Are Best?
The type of baby blankets that you choose to buy for your baby are important. Particularly in areas of varying climate (I.e., hot during the day then cold at night, along with extreme temperature shifts from one season to the next). There are three different kinds of baby blankets that most parents have in their baby repertoire. The first is knit blankets that are usually given as gifts from doting grandmothers. Next are multipurpose fleece, followed by lightweight cashmere blankets.
